What is the Hot Collar Test?


The Hot Collar Test is a standardized procedure used to evaluate the thermal endurance and overall performance of bushings under elevated temperatures. The test involves subjecting the bushing to a controlled environment where it is heated to substantial temperatures, simulating conditions that the bushing will encounter during operation. This creates a realistic scenario where the material's behavior under thermal stress can be observed and analyzed.


The methodology behind the test involves placing a collar—often made from the same material as the bushing—around the bushing itself. This setup enhances temperature distribution and results in more accurate readings. By monitoring the bushing's thermal expansion, mechanical integrity, and insulation characteristics, engineers can assess how well the material will perform in real-world conditions.


Importance of the Hot Collar Test


1. Identifying Material Weakness One of the primary benefits of the Hot Collar Test is its ability to reveal weaknesses in bushing materials that may not be apparent under normal testing conditions. For example, minor cracks or imperfections that could worsen under high temperatures can be identified, enabling manufacturers to make necessary adjustments before production.

2. Thermal Endurance Evaluation The test provides crucial data regarding the thermal endurance of the bushing. Understanding how a material behaves when exposed to heat is essential for applications in electrical systems, automotive industries, and high-load machinery. Materials that can withstand higher temperatures without degrading will significantly improve the reliability of the apparatus they are part of.


3. Performance Prediction By examining the changes in dimensions, mechanical properties, and insulation made evident through the Hot Collar Test, manufacturers can predict the long-term performance of bushings. This predictive capability helps in designing solutions that can resist wear and prolong service life.


4. Improving Product Quality The Hot Collar Test contributes to enhancing the overall quality of bushing products. By detecting faults early in the production process and understanding material behavior under stress, manufacturers can implement quality controls that ensure high standards, leading to customer satisfaction and reduced returns.


Applications Across Industries


The implications of the Hot Collar Test extend across multiple sectors. In the electrical industry, for instance, bushings are integral to transformers and substations, where they must handle high voltages and temperatures. In automotive applications, bushings are critical in suspension systems, where heat generated during operation can affect performance. By leveraging the insights gained from the Hot Collar Test, industries can optimize bushing design, enhance safety, and ensure optimal performance.
